2228. About reflection
I spoke with spirits about reflection, saying that without reflection, there is no life. Now I am telling them that by means of reflections given by the Lord, the life of their understanding is perfected by the Lord Alone so that they can tell what something is and its quality, and impress such information on the memory as knowledge. I added that brute animals do not have this reflection, for which reason they are not perfected, but remain in the condition proper to their nature-except for a reflection fear can inspire in them, but this does not happen by way of the intellect. 1748, 7 June.
